New Jersey S2853 allows municipalities to reduce the population limit for issuing certain alcoholic beverage retail consumption licenses.
New Jersey S2853 amends existing law to allow municipalities to adopt an ordinance that reduces the population limit necessary to issue additional plenary retail consumption licenses. Currently, such licenses, which authorize the sale of alcoholic beverages for consumption on the premises, are limited based on the municipality's population. The bill enables municipalities to decrease the population limit over five years, from one license per 3,000 residents to one per 2,000 residents. This change aims to address the shortage of these licenses in some municipalities.
